Lilo & Stitchis surging past two major franchise installments at the box office in a single weekend. The 2025 movie, which was directed by Dean Fleischer Camp (Marcel the Shell with Shoes On), is a live-action remake of Disney’s 2002 animated hit of the same name.
TheLilo & Stitchreleasekicked off on Memorial Day weekend, at which point it began its streak of record breaking, beatingTop: Gun Maverickto earn the best Memorial Day debut ever. Later, it rose past the $1 billion milestone, becoming Hollywood’s first billion-dollar movie of 2025 and the second overall, behind China’sNe Zha 2($1.899 billion).

PerThe Numbers,Lilo & Stitchhas reached a cumulative worldwide box office total of $1.008 billionat the end of its ninth weekend in theaters. This total comes from the $418.2 million that it has earned in domestic theaters combined with its $589.8 million from international markets.
This whopping total sees itsurpassing twoJurassicmovies on the charts simultaneously, as it has raced past the $417.7 million domestic total earned by 2018’sJurassic World: Fallen Kingdomand the $1.002 billion worldwide gross of 2022’sJurassic World Dominion.

WhileLilo & Stitchbeat the domestic total ofJurassic World: Fallen Kingdom,it has not yet surpassed its global total of $1.310 billion. It most likely never will, considering how far it already is into its theatrical run. However, it is still a record-shattering success in spite of that fact.
By surpassingJurassic World Dominion, theLilo & Stitchbox officehas risen to the point that the movie is nowthe 57th highest-grossing movie of all time worldwide. Even if it never earns another cent, it has already surpassed the worldwide grosses of a wide variety of huge theatrical hits.

In addition to its staggering success as far as the raw numbers go,2025’sLilo & Stitchhas had a huge return on investment. The movie’s reported budget is $150 million, which means thatits break-even point was likely not much higher than $375 million, giving it hundreds of millions of dollars of pure profit.
